1. 因為 △PQR congruent to △PRS, (SAS) (Reason: PR = PR (common side) QR = RS (Given) ∠PRQ = ∠PRS (Given) ) 所以 x = 10 cm y = 30° 2. (a) 3x + 4x + 5x = 180 => 12x = 180 => x = 15 (b) ∠R = 3x = 3x15 = 45° (c) Yes, they are congruent. Reason: AC = PR (Given) BC = RQ (Given) ∠R = ∠C = 45° So they are congruent (SAS)
